: 9![]() A real-time tactical game boasting single and multiplayer modes, Desert Rats vs. Afrika Korps immerses you into the explosive campaigns that took place in North Africa during World War II. Set across two campaigns and twenty missions, you take the role of either friend or foe as you follow the fascinating destinies of an English and a German hero who were once friends and who are now constrained to fight each other in this “war without hate”. Missions range from reconnaissance operations in the desert and urban flush-out missions to large-scale sieges of desert fortresses. Each mission starts with a briefing and a recap of the historical background to the ensuing battle. More than 30 units can be allocated to each side, selected in the army management system. These include 8 specialised soldier types - rifleman, scout, machine gunner, medic, engineer, flamethrower, sniper, grenade launcher - and 7 categories of vehicles - recon, tank, anti-tank, artillery, anti-air artillery, transport, air support. Highly realistic graphics, full 3D game-play and stunning sound effects allow for the highest level of combat realism and varied combat tactics. The fully flexible AI system, which can be controlled manually, allows the player to set his army units to hold position in defense mode or to patrol large zones and canyons when on the attack. : 0![]() Episodes: 24 | Type: X264-MKV | Audio: Japanese | Subs: English (KAA) | Size: 1.35 GB (60 MB per episode) Synopsis: Albert was a boy who had been born to a noble family in Paris. He made a journey to the moon with Franz to escape from their tedious lives. On the moon, he met a millionaire calling himself the Count of Monte Cristo. The Count lived a life of splendour in a rich hotel, with beautiful women waiting on him and strong men guarding him. Albert was fascinated by this Count who seemed to know everything, and the two became friends. Albert eventually invited the Count to visit him in Paris. The Count's past slowly resurfaces, to the greatest displeasure of everybody involved. Based loosely on the book written by Alexandre Dumas titled “Comte de Monte-Cristo” (The Count of Monte Cristo), this story is set in a far future time against an intergalactic backdrop.
